Electronic acceptance generally refers to electronic bank acceptance bills, which can ensure their uniqueness, integrity and security by using electronic signatures and reliable security authentication mechanisms.
Electronic bank acceptance bill means that the drawer applies to the bank where the account is opened in the form of a data message. After the acceptance bank approves and agrees to the acceptance, the acceptance applicant is guaranteed to unconditionally pay the determined amount to the payee on the specified date. or the holder of the instrument. Improved bill circulation efficiency and reduced labor and financial costs.
Bank acceptance bills have good credit, strong acceptance, high flexibility, and effectively save capital costs. For enterprises with strong strength and relatively trustworthy banks, they only need to pay the required deposit to apply for the issuance of a bank acceptance bill, which can be used for normal purchase and sale business. The funds will be delivered to the bank when the payment date approaches.
The drawer of the bank acceptance bill must meet the following conditions: 1. Have a real entrusted payment relationship with the accepting bank; 2. Have sufficient payment ability, good settlement record and settlement reputation; 3. Have credit with the bank The relationship is good and there is no record of overdue loans; 4. The drawer has a good credit guarantee, etc.

Bills of exchange can be divided into the following types:

1. According to the payer’s Different - bank draft, commercial draft.
A banker's draft is a draft issued by a bank and paid by another bank.
A commercial draft is a draft issued by a firm or individual and payable by another firm, individual or bank.
2. Depends on whether there are accompanying documents—clear draft or documentary draft.
Clean bill (clean bill) The money order itself does not come with shipping documents, and most bank drafts are clean bills.
Documentary bill, also known as credit bill and bill of exchange, is a bill that needs to be accompanied by bills of lading, warehouse receipts, insurance policies, packing lists, commercial invoices and other documents before payment can be made. Commercial bills are mostly documentary bills.
3. According to the payment time─sight draft and usance draft.
Sight bill (sight bill, demand bill, sight draft) refers to a bill that is paid immediately by the payer after the holder presents it to the payer. It is also called a sight draft or a demand draft.
A time bill (time bill, usance bill) is a bill that is payable after a certain period of time or on a specific date. In a usance bill, a certain date is recorded as the maturity date, and if the payment is made on the maturity date, it is a time bill; if the payment is recorded within a certain period after the date of issue, it is a time bill; if the payment is recorded within a certain period after the sight of the bill, it is a time bill; , it is an installment bill; if the face amount is divided into several parts and the maturity dates are specified respectively, it is an installment bill.
Usance bills are divided into commercial acceptance bills and bank acceptance bills according to the acceptor.
A commercial acceptance bill is a usance bill with any firm or individual other than a bank as the acceptor.
The acceptor of banker's acceptance bill is the bank's usance bill.
4. According to the circulation area - domestic money order, international money order.
Bank drafts
There are many kinds of drafts, and there are two common types of bank drafts. Generally, bank drafts and bank acceptance drafts are more commonly used between enterprises. The former is The company must have full payment in the bank before it can apply for a bank draft of the corresponding amount (that is, if you want to issue a bank draft of 1 million yuan at the bank where the account is opened, you must have a deposit of more than 1 million yuan in the account of the bank). The latter depends on the credit limit given by the bank to the enterprise. Generally, the enterprise pays a part of the deposit to the bank, and the balance can be mortgaged and other means (for example, if a bank acceptance bill is issued for 1 million, the enterprise pays a 30% deposit of 300,000 to the bank, and the other 700,000 enterprises You can use land, factories, cargo warehouse receipts, etc. as collateral. If the company has a good reputation, you may only need to pay part of the deposit to issue the full amount.)
If you are the payee, you will receive the money from others. For bank drafts, you can immediately prompt the bank for payment, and the bank will transfer the corresponding money to your account.
If you receive a bank acceptance bill, you can prompt the bank for payment by the above deadline, or you can apply for a discount from the bank before the deadline (the bank will deduct the corresponding interest), or you can pay the bill. For your next home.
